Checking the Refrigerator's Power Rating

The best way to determine the exact power requirements of your refrigerator is to consult the power rating mentioned on the nameplate or the product catalog. The nameplate, often located on the back or bottom of the refrigerator, typically provides essential information, including the model number, warranty details, and most importantly, the power rating in watts (W) or kilowatts (kW).

General Guidelines for Choosing a Stabilizer

Here are some guidelines to help you choose the right stabilizer:

Determine the power rating of the refrigerator or other appliances that will be connected to the stabilizer.

Choose a stabilizer with a power rating at least 1.3 to 1.5 times the power consumption of the appliance.

Ensure the stabilizer has an appropriate voltage range (typically 180V to 270V) to match your electrical supply.

Consider investing in a stabilizer with advanced features like overvoltage and undervoltage protection to safeguard your appliances.
